Jeffrey Fearn wrote:

> An easy one? Where on the CD is the xman package? I've looked every
> where, I installed it on another machine a while back but now I can't
> find it! Time to glassess and a trip to Bali I think.

On both my official 4.1 and Powertools 4.2 CDROMs there has been a
file /foo/RedHat/rpmcontents.gz (where "foo" is where your CDROM is
mounted). Look in there. In Red Hat 4.2 it's in

> Package : X11R6-contrib
> Summary : Programs for X11 from the contrib tapes
> Group : X11/XFree86
>
> This is a collection of X programs from X11R6's contrib tape, which
> contains programs contributed by various users. It includes listres,
> xbiff, xedit, xeyes, xcalcm, xload, and xman amoung others.

Then you just go to /foo/RedHat/RPMS/ and install the appropriate RPM
package. I would guess that in Red Hat 4.2 it would be
X11R6-contrib-3.2-1.i386.rpm.
